Variables Influencing Roofing Prices
When you're taking into consideration a brand-new roofing system, several variables can influence the general expense. Initially, the dimension of your roofing plays an important function. Larger roof coverings require more materials and labor, increasing costs.
Next off, the complexity of your roofing system's style matters. If your roofing has several inclines, valleys, or distinct attributes, installation can become much more difficult and costly.
Labor costs likewise vary based on your place and the accessibility of skilled workers. Regions with higher need for roof services commonly see enhanced labor rates.
In addition, the timing of your project can influence costs, as roof firms may supply lower rates throughout the offseason.
One more essential factor is the problem of your existing roofing system. If you require to eliminate old materials or make repair work before setting up a brand-new roofing system, those included jobs will enhance your total spending plan.
Finally, your selection of roof can impact expenses, as some options might need specialized installment techniques.
Understanding these elements helps you prepare for the economic commitment of a new roofing system. By being informed, you can make better choices that align with your budget plan and lasting goals for your home.

Understanding Labor Expenditures
Labor costs can substantially impact the total cost of your roof job. When you hire a professional, you're not just spending for their time; you're likewise covering their knowledge and the skills of their team. Normally, labor prices can account for 60% to 70% of your overall roofing expenditures, so comprehending these expenses is essential.
Various elements influence labor costs. The complexity of your roofing system plays a huge function-- steeper roof coverings or those with several elements require more skill and time, resulting in higher labor expenses.
Geographic location issues as well; contractors in metropolitan locations usually charge more due to higher demand and living expenses.
It's also vital to consider the contractor's experience and track record. While you could locate cheaper choices, selecting a trustworthy contractor can save you cash in the long run by minimizing the risk of blunders and making certain top quality craftsmanship.
When you get estimates, make sure to break down the expenses to see how much is alloted for labor. In this manner, you'll have a clearer image and can budget plan appropriately, ensuring your roofing project stays on track economically.
